Summary/Abstract: Purpose – Issue of equity securities may offer an opportunity to raise equity for the sector of small and medium-sized enterprises. However, it is required to prepare appropriate strategies in order to effectively issue shares. In this regard setting the appropriate issuing price and timing of the issue are the most important problems. The aim of this article is to assess the circumstances and consequences of the strategy of raising capital for small and medium-sized enterprises in the capital market. Design/Methodology/approach – This article is based on the critical analysis of the literature in the field of corporate finance, with respect to the acquisition of equity by issuing shares. The evaluation of the existing normative solutions and the analysis of the business practice with respect to transactions executed on the New Connect market has been also applied. Findings – The analysis of market data has shown that, despite many advantages of acquiring funds by issuing share, Polish companies operating in the SME sector, use this form of financing in a limited way. The opportunities offered by the New Connect market are still not fully utilized. Originality/value – Article identifies the main elements of the strategy of raising equity capital important for a successful issue of shares on the New Connect market. These elements include: the i ssuing price, the timing of the issue, the expected rate of return for investors. This article also presents the reasons explaining the limited use of the New Connect market in financing Polish SMEs, among which should be emphasized: the lack of sufficient knowledge about the functioning of the capital market, fears of market volatility, relatively low interest rates offering access to debt financing (mainly by the banking sector), or the dominance of legal forms of business that exclude shares issue.
